Description

Experience thrilling variety and unforgettable artistry. This dynamic program features three powerful works — from classical brilliance to haunting beauty and bold, modern movement.

George Balanchine’s Allegro Brillante
This high-energy ballet bursts to life with fast-paced footwork, sweeping movement and dazzling classical technique. Set to a vibrant Tchaikovsky score, Allegro Brillante is a joyful, exhilarating celebration of pure dance.

Mark Godden’s Angels in the Architecture
Mysterious, moving and visually stunning, Angels in the Architecture explores the tension between light and darkness, faith and doubt. With haunting imagery and deep emotional resonance, this piece invites you into a world of spiritual and artistic reflection.

Heath Gill’s Confronting Genius
Bold, modern and thought-provoking, Confronting Genius dives into the chaos and brilliance of creative obsession. With powerful movement and a striking visual style, this work challenges expectations and leaves a lasting impression.

About Our Venue

Steinmetz Hall is Orlando Ballet’s official performance home and one of the world’s most acoustically perfect spaces. This one-of-a-kind multiform theater transforms in shape, seating and sound to accommodate a variety of art forms and events, ensuring an exceptional experience for audiences. Located at the world-renowned Dr. Phillips Center for the Performing Arts, Steinmetz Hall was named one of the 11 most beautiful theaters in the world by Architectural Digest in 2023. It welcomes local, national and international artists for performances that can be enjoyed, making it a premier destination for the world’s most revered and relevant performers.

Tickets

All guests must have a ticket to enter Dr. Phillips Center. Theater policy requires that children must be at least two years of age or older.

Verify Curtain Time

Verify the curtain time printed on your Dr. Phillips Center performance ticket. All shows begin on time and latecomers will be held in the lobby until an appropriate seating time.

Box Office and Will Call

The Dr. Phillips Center Box Office opens two hours before curtain to assist guests in person. Please bring your photo ID if picking up at Will Call or requesting a reprint of tickets. Harriett’s Orlando Ballet Centre Patron Services Representatives are available by phone Monday to Friday from 10 a.m. to 4 p.m. at (407) 418-9828.

Health and Safety

Please be considerate of fellow attendees and refrain from attending if you’re feeling unwell, ensuring a safe and enjoyable experience for everyone.

Accessibility

Dr. Phillips Center strives to be accessible to the entire community. If you require unique accommodations for your visit, contact (407) 992-1754 or guestservices@drphillipscenter.org. For more about accessibility options at the Dr. Phillips Center, visit the Dr. Phillips Center website.

Food and Beverage

Beverages and light snacks are available on all tiers of the Dr. Phillips Center lobby prior to performances and during intermission. Food and beverages are welcome inside Steinmetz Hall.

Nearest ATM

The nearest ATM to Dr. Phillips Center is at the Grand Bohemian Hotel, located on Orange Avenue. There is no ATM located at Harriett’s Orlando Ballet Centre.

No Smoking

Smoking and E-Cigarettes are not permitted inside the building. An usher or security guard can direct you to the designated smoking areas.

No Recording

Photography and recording of performances is strictly prohibited. Doing so may result in the confiscation of equipment or removal from the theater.
